Description:
|
The erotic art of the twentieth century’s most famous painter is copious. Scenes of bodies entwined in love recur continually in the work of this artist who never abandoned the power of figuration. When Pablo Picasso executed this painting, he was ninety years old. (Source: Montreal Museum of Fine Arts; http://www.mmfa.qc.ca/)
